Taurikata

Taurikata is a village located in Mathabhanga Ii subdivision of Koch Bihar district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 0.8km away from sub-district headquarter Bhogmara (tehsildar office) and 34.1km away from district headquarter Cooch Behar. As per 2009 stats, Angarkata Pardubi is the gram panchayat of Taurikata village.

About Taurikata

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Taurikata is 308059. The village spans a total geographical area of 155.14 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 736146. Mathabhanga is nearest town to Taurikata village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 12km away.

Population of Taurikata

According to the 2011 Census, Taurikata has a total population of about 1,772, with approximately 909 males and 863 females. The sex ratio is around 949 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 228 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 1,629 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 57.90%, with male literacy at about 63.04% and female literacy near 52.49%. There are around 416 households in the village. Connectivity of Taurikata

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Taurikata. As per the 2011 stats, Taurikata had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
